Makita HR2230: power and reliability in a lightweight format

The Makita HR2230 is a lightweight electric hammer drill specifically designed for those who need a robust, precise, and easy-to-handle tool. This model is perfect for drilling in concrete, masonry, wood, and metal, delivering consistent performance thanks to its 710 W of power.

Designed to offer maximum control and durability, the HR2230 combines strength and comfort in a single unit, making it one of the most highly valued models by professionals and demanding DIY users.

Key features of the Makita HR2230 lightweight hammer

The Makita HR2230 lightweight hammer stands out for its functionality and robust construction. These are some of its main technical features:

  • Power: 710 W for demanding jobs.
  • Maximum drilling capacity: 22 mm in concrete, 13 mm in steel and 32 mm in wood.
  • Impact energy: 2.2 J for fast and efficient drilling.
  • 2-mode selector: rotation with percussion or rotation only.
  • SDS-Plus chuck for quick accessory changes.
  • Torque limiter system that protects the user and the engine in the event of a jam.

Thanks to these features, the HR2230 becomes an essential ally in renovations, installations, and structural drilling tasks.

Makita HR2230 22mm Lightweight Hammer: Precision and Strength

This Makita HR2230 lightweight hammer drill has a maximum drilling capacity of 22 mm in concrete, making it ideal for installation tasks, structural fixings, or electrical work. The 22 mm drilling diameter provides the perfect size for anchors, supports, or anchors.

In addition, the SDS-Plus system makes it easy to change drill bits without tools, optimizing work time. Thanks to the torque limiter, the machine stops automatically in the event of a jam, protecting both the tool and the operator.
